We're on the hunt for a UX Designer to help shape the future of how millions of people use Mumsnet.
This role sits within the Product team, working alongside Product Managers and Engineers to design experiences that make our platform more useful, engaging, and valuable. You'll play a key part in not only solving user problems, but also spotting new opportunities — researching ideas, testing assumptions, and designing solutions that are worth building because they work for both users and the business.
We care more about understanding user needs and making progress toward our product goals than about polishing pixels. You'll use research, data, and AI tools to move quickly, validate ideas early, and make sure what we deliver makes a real impact.

RequirementsWhat you'll be doing
- Partner with Product Managers and Engineers to identify user needs, define problems, and create solutions that meet both user and business goals.
- Explore and validate opportunities — combine user feedback, analytics, and experimentation to identify high-impact problems worth solving.
- Design end-to-end experiences across web and mobile, from early sketches and prototypes to production-ready designs.
- Conduct usability testing and research alongside Product Managers, translating findings into actionable design recommendations that guide product decisions.
- Use AI tools and automation to speed up repetitive work, generate early design ideas, and focus on high-impact problem solving.
- Partner with Engineers to ensure designs are feasible, implemented with care, and deliver the intended experience.
- Contribute to Mumsnet's design system to maintain consistency, accessibility, and efficiency across our platform.
- 3+ years of experience designing digital products with measurable impact.
- Strong ability to translate research and insights into practical, validated design recommendations.
- Experience working across the full design process: discovery, ideation, prototyping, validation, and delivery.
- A portfolio that shows how your work solved meaningful problems or created value for both users and the business.
- Confidence using Figma and familiarity with accessibility and design systems.
- Enthusiasm to use AI tools to accelerate design thinking and testing.
- Clear communicator who can work collaboratively with cross-functional teams.
- A product mindset — you care about outcomes, not just outputs.
- Experience designing for content heavy or community-driven platforms.
- Familiarity with analytics tools (e.g. Amplitude, HotJar) to inform design research and/or measure design impact.
- Experience running discovery processes and collaborating on product roadmaps.
- Knowledge of experimentation (e.g. A/B testing, concept validation) to help guide design decisions.
